Streaming JSON built on Web Streams. Split lines, parse NDJSON, stream the elements of a huge JSON array, and render a JSON value while it is still arriving.
Every streaming-JSON package on npm predates Web Streams: they are Node-only, CommonJS, and unmaintained for years. None of them run in a browser, a Cloudflare Worker, Vercel Edge, or Deno — which is exactly where streaming workloads now live.

deno add npm:chunkjsonEmits the value as it is being received. Containers appear as soon as they open and fill in progressively; a string still arriving appears truncated. The final snapshot is the complete value.
This is what makes a streamed structured response usable: fields populate as they generate instead of appearing all at once at the end.
for await (const partial of stream.pipeThrough(parsePartialJson<Draft>())) {
setState(partial);
}Snapshots share structure with the value under construction, so copy one (structuredClone) if you need to retain it.

Streams the elements of a top-level JSON array without holding the document in memory — the shape most HTTP APIs return, where await response.json() would buffer the entire body first.

Throws unexpected_root if the root value is not an array, and incomplete_input if the stream ends first.
Newline-delimited JSON (NDJSON / JSON Lines), the format of LLM batch APIs, training datasets, and log pipelines. Blank lines are ignored, CRLF is handled, and a malformed record reports its 1-based line number.

Splits a byte or text stream into lines. UTF-8 decoding is incremental, so a character split across chunks is reassembled rather than replaced with �, and a leading byte-order mark is removed.

- Types are declarations, not validation.
parseNdjson<T>()asserts the shape the wayJSON.parsedoes — it does not check it. Parse with a schema at the boundary if the input is untrusted. parsePartialJsonnever emits invalid intermediate types. A number still being received is withheld until its last digit, because1.5truncated to1.is not a number. Strings and containers stream; scalars land whole.- Duplicate object keys follow
JSON.parse: the last one wins.
